Like
athletes, business people need coaching to achieve greater
success. Athletes want to be coached to become winners.
Executives, entrepreneurs and managers resist being coached
and in turn, do not understand how to coach their staff
who are looking for ways to excel at their jobs, to work
up to their potential and to remove the obstacles to their
success.

Dr.
Calmas' four tenets for achieving growth
1.
Coaching people, NOT managing people, is the way
to increase productivity, profitability and loyalty.
2.
The essence of coaching is helping people to work up to
their potential by removing their resistances (the
obstacles to their success).
3.
Even the most seasoned professional needs someone to evaluate
their methods to comment on their style and provide feedback.
4.
Training without systematic coaching wastes 87 cents
in the dollar.

The
Coach's Role
The coach's role
is to develop a safe environment that fosters dialogue and
discussion. The coach provides interventions for resolving
the resistances that prevent greater success. By encouraging
communication between employees and employers, the coach
can resolve conflicts in the workplace and improve the bottom
line.
